Even though they will hide in any cracks and crevices ...Description. Adult boxelder bugs are about 1/2 inch long and 1/3 inch wide. They are dark brownish gray to black with distinctive red or orange markings consisting of three red lines running lengthwise on the pronotum (the area behind the head). The wings are folded over the back of the body, overlapping each other.Common Name: Box Elder Bug, Maple Bug Latin Name: Boisea trivittatus Say, 1825 (R. Bercha, det.) Instead, you can prevent a boxelder bug infestation by sealing all possible entry points before autumn. Replace weatherstripping and caulk around windows, …How does a Boxelder Bug Infestation Happen? All spring and summer long, boxelder bugs live, feed and breed outdoors in boxelder, maple and ash trees. In the fall when the cooler weather arrives, most seek shelter outdoors in the cracks of bark, or under leaves and other natural debris. Boxelder bugs enter homes during the late fall and early winter months to stay warm and to overwinter. These bugs become inactive during the winter when they enter a period of dormancy until the spring. The most common hiding places are the attic, wall voids, underneath furniture, and the cracks and gaps around doors and windows. Boxelder bugs leave a nasty stain on carpets when squashed so keep that in mind before you step on one! Adult Boxelder bugs can fly over a mile to find suitable feeding and nesting areas! Elder bugs can also release a nasty smell to ward off predators, much like a stink bug! The boxelder bug, Boisea trivittata, feeds primarily on pistillate (female) and seed bearing boxelder trees by sucking sap from leaves, tender twigs, and developing seeds. In heavily infested areas, the insect may attack ash and maple trees and the fruits of raspberry and strawberry plants.
